Ever tried snapping a perfect photo with a DIY camera and thought, “This could be sharper?” You’re not alone. Whether you’re building a Raspberry Pi security cam, a robot with vision, or just geeking out on home automation, mastering an Arducam module can make all the difference. But how do you go from fuzzy footage to crystal-clear imagery?
Think of an Arducam module as your project’s “eye”—without a well-trained eye, your creation is just guessing. In this guide, we’ll break down everything you need to know about getting the most out of your Arducam setup—no PhD required.
1. What is an Arducam Module?
An Arducam module is a compact, powerful camera module built for embedded systems like Raspberry Pi, Arduino, and Jetson Nano. Unlike standard webcams, these modules are specifically designed for hobbyists, makers, and developers who want more control over their camera systems.
2. Why Use Arducam Over Regular Camera Modules?
Imagine cooking with a Swiss Army knife versus a chef’s knife. Sure, they both cut, but only one is designed for precision. Arducam offers advanced features—manual focus, interchangeable lenses, and multiple resolutions—making it the go-to tool for serious imaging projects.
3. Getting Started: Choosing the Right Module
Not all Arducams are created equal. Are you working indoors? Need night vision? Want high-speed capture? Choosing the right module depends on your project’s goals. Start by checking:
-
Platform compatibility: Raspberry Pi, Arduino, Jetson Nano?
-
Resolution needs: 2MP for basic tasks or 64MP for high-end?
-
Infrared requirements: Night vision or low-light environments?
4. Setting Up: Installation Made Simple
Worried about complex setups? Don’t be. Most Arducam modules come with easy plug-and-play connections. Follow these steps:
-
Connect the camera to your board via the CSI or USB interface.
-
Power up and install the recommended software package.
-
Run the sample code or GUI interface to test your image.
Just like setting up a new phone camera—but way cooler.
5. Understanding Resolution and Frame Rates
When it comes to video and images, two numbers matter: resolution and frame rate. Think of resolution as how detailed your photo is, and frame rate as how smooth your video looks.
-
Higher resolution = More detail but may require more processing power.
-
Higher frame rate = Smoother video, ideal for moving objects.
Adjust based on your project—no one needs 60fps on a plant-watching cam!
6. Lighting Matters: Get the Perfect Shot
Even the best camera can’t fix bad lighting. Always ensure:
-
Even lighting: Avoid harsh shadows.
-
Natural light: Use it when possible for true colors.
-
LED assists: For low light or night vision modules.
It’s like photography 101—light is everything.
7. Lens Adjustments: Zoom, Focus, and Swap
Here’s where the fun begins. Arducam allows you to:
-
Manually focus for precision
-
Swap lenses for wide-angle or zoomed-in views
-
Add macro lenses for tiny subjects
Tweak the lens just like a DSLR—except it fits in your palm.
8. Using Filters and Accessories for Enhancement
Need night vision? Try an IR filter. Shooting outdoors? Use a polarizer to reduce glare. Accessories are the secret sauce that turn a good shot into a great one.
9. Coding Basics: Talking to Your Arducam
Not a programmer? Don’t worry.
Most Arducam modules work with Python or C++, and come with libraries that handle the heavy lifting. Use simple scripts to capture images, control focus, and stream video.
10. Troubleshooting Common Issues
Fuzzy image? No output? Camera not recognized?
Try this:
-
Check cable connections
-
Reinstall drivers
-
Run test scripts
-
Reboot your board
Most problems are just a missed plug or wrong setting.
11. Optimizing for Low Light Conditions
Low-light situations are tricky. Tips to win the night:
-
Use IR modules
-
Slow the shutter speed
-
Boost ISO settings (if supported)
-
Add external lighting
Think of it as giving your Arducam night-vision goggles.
12. Connecting Multiple Arducam Modules
Need a 360° view or stereo vision? Connect multiple modules using Arducam multiplexer boards. Great for:
-
Surveillance
-
Robotics
-
3D imaging
Each camera gets its turn—like musical chairs but for video feeds.
13. Arducam and Raspberry Pi: A Perfect Match
Using a Raspberry Pi? You’re in luck. Arducam and Pi go together like peanut butter and jelly.
-
Easy integration
-
Tons of documentation
-
Active community support
Perfect for beginners and pros alike.
14. Project Ideas: From Beginner to Pro
Not sure where to start? Try these:
-
Baby monitor with motion detection
-
Time-lapse garden growth tracker
-
AI facial recognition robot
-
Birdwatching cam with cloud upload
The only limit? Your imagination.
15. Final Tips and Best Practices
To master the Arducam module:
-
Keep software updated
-
Protect the lens from dust
-
Use a sturdy mount
-
Experiment regularly
Mastery is practice—and a bit of curiosity.
Conclusion
Whether you’re a weekend tinkerer or a serious DIY guru, mastering the Arducam module unlocks endless possibilities. With the right tips, tools, and a touch of creativity, you’ll go from blurry snapshots to cinematic clarity in no time. So why wait? Dive in and give your project the “vision” it deserves.